Welcome to Our Family Cabin—Where Stories Live and New Memories Begin
This isn’t just a log cabin—it’s a legacy.
My father built this home after serving in the Vietnam War and retiring from a career with the Secret Service. He came back to his roots with a simple vision: peace, space, and a place where family could gather, laugh, and just be. After his passing, I couldn’t think of a better way to honor him than to share this special place with others.
So here you are—welcome to the family.
Set on 2 acres of open land and surrounded by 5 acres of quiet forest, this cabin is equal parts retreat and playground. We’ve added a few modern touches, but kept his spirit alive—warm, welcoming, and always ready for a good time. Think of it less like a rental and more like borrowing a well-loved home (with a few snacks probably still in the pantry).
Whether you’re here to unplug, reconnect, or just escape your group chat for a weekend, this space is made for it.
Within Radford and about a 45-mile radius, you’ve got options:
Outdoor Adventures
• Hike and explore the scenic trails at Claytor Lake State Park
• Kayak, boat, or fish on New River (one of the oldest rivers in the world—yes,
older than your favorite family stories)
• Visit Cascades Falls for a waterfall hike that’s worth every step
• Take in mountain views along the Blue Ridge Parkway
